BY WILLIAM DURRANT COOPER, F.S,A, A MEETING of- the Kent Archreological Society at Ashford would have been incomplete, if there had been no notice taken of the great rising in 1450 of the" Commons of Kent," under Cade, their " captain," who • has been called (though erroneously)'' the Tanner of Ash-· ford." Ashford and its neighbourhood was undoubtedly the hea1-t of the rising, and it was generally supported through on t the Lathe of Scra.y, as it was also in the Lathes of Aylesforc1 and Sutton at Hone. ·There were comparatfrely few places in the Lathe of Shepway; from whence adherents were drawn to the cause; and, with the exception of the Hundreds of Eastry, Petham, Preston, Wingham, and the lsle of Thanet, the Lathe of St. Augustine was free from the rising. The particulars relating to tbis rising,-the dates of the chief events, the station of the persons engaged, the ex.tent of the districts in Kent, Sussex, Surrey, and Essex, from which contingents came, and the time of the pardons .under which the great body dispersed, -have all been involved in doubt and obscurity. Yet the -Patent Roll of 28th Hen. VI. (pai·t 2, m. 13, etc .. ) contains the materials for supplying many of these want. ing particulars. It has upon it the names of many 234 JOHN CADE'S FOLLOWERS IN KENT. hundreds of forces of the therein acknowledged" John Mortimer's " followers, who were pardoned, and in most cases their designations and trades. It has been admitted, indeed, that Cade drew to himself some " tall men" of this county ; yet it is not known how many were of old and good families, many remaining to this day. It is worth while at the outset to give their names. The names of the yeomen are very numerous, and several of them have risen to the rank of gentry, such as the Courthopes, Tonges, Springetts, and W oodgates ; whilst a portion of the old names, snch as the Septvans, . now lost, were then to be found. . It was not a disorganized mob, nor a chance gather• ing. In s~veral Hundreds the consta.bles duly, and as if legally, summoned the men ; and many parishes, par• ticularly Marden, Penshurst,1 Hawkhurst, Northfleet, Boughton-Malherbe, Smarden, and Pluckley, fumisbed as many men as could be found, in our own day, fit for arms. Among those pardoned are the towns of Canterbu1·y, Chatham, Maidstone, Rochester, and Sandwich; John Browne, the Bailiff of Folkestone, and John Oockeram, the Mayor of the new town of Queen• borough; the constables of the Hundreds of Eastry, Petham, Preston, H.ingslowe,-2 and ¥lingham, in the Lathe of St. Augustine ; of Chatham, Gillingham, Hoo, Littlefield, Maidstone, Shamw·ell, Twyford, and vVrot- . ham, i.n the · Lathe of Aylesford; of Boughton-underCha1t, Longbridge, Felborough, Milton; ancl Teynham, in the Lathe of Scray; of Langport, in the Lathe of Shepway; of Dartford, Blackheath, Bromley, Beckenham, Codsheath, Lessness, Ruxley, and Somerden, in the Lathe of Sutton at Hone. In East Greenwich and Dartford, which were close to the Camp at Blackheath, the wives of many men were included in the pardons, having doubtless enter. t.ained the men assembled in arms.3 1 Penshurst, at this time, belonged to Humphrey Stafford, Duke of :Buckingham. 2 O.ne is John Septvans. 3 See Suss. Among the occupations are some which mal·k the transition of the English language ; thus Butchers, in most parishes, are in others called Fleshers; Cordwainer and Corvesor are used indiscriminately; Sonderer, otherwise Baker or New Baker; Ripiers, who carried the fish to London; Fenour for fanier, and Putter for the carriers of wood to make charcoal. One notary and one scrivener, are here ; one goldsmith, from Maidstone, and one trumpeter, from Holingbourne. The fullers and tanners are also here, and chapmen, haberdashers, drape1·s, mercers, tailors, and glovers ; chandlers, and wax- and tallow-chandlers ; grocers, spi- . cers, and bakers; braziers, tinke1·s, sawyers, carpenters, masons, tilers, thatchers, turners, smiths, coopers, and saddlers; of barbers, more than a dozen; and brewers, innholders, vintners, and taverners; a solitary hackney-man, two grooms, and a servant. As might be anticipated in a maritime county, there are shipmen, watermen, and mariners. The manufactures are represented by clothmakers and weavers in Smarden and Pluckley. In many parishes the occupations are not given, but the main force consisted of husbanclmen and labourers. It is incorrectly stated by Holinshed that the men abruptly withdrew themselves and d.eserted Cade so JOHN C..A.DE'S FOLLOWERS IN KENT. 239 soon as they were shown pal'dons by the Chancellor (Kempe) and the Bishop of Winchester (Waynfleete). The Chronicle of William of Wyrcester (p. 76 et seq.) gives the correct detail of the negotiation with Cade in the church of St. Margaret, Southwark, on the 6th July (the morning after the indecisive fight on London Bridge). Cade is designated John Mortimer in his pardon, which is dated on (Monday) the very day of the negotiations, as appears by the Patent Roll. On the same day are dated the pardons for John Robynson, William Bygge, Simon Morley, and John Swayn, of the city of Canterbury; but the remainder of the pardons bear date the following day (Tuesday), 7th July. The number of names entered on the Patent Roll shows that accurate muster-rolls must have been kept; and the· appearance of the same parish in different parts of the roll may indicate that the persons took part in the two different parts of the rising, for two parts there were. Kent had been discontented in the early part of the year 1450. Thomas Cheyney, a fuller, of Canterbury, "calling himself an heremite cleped Blew-bm·d," had. been taken on 9th February, at Canterbury, for mising· a rebellion.1 He was executed, and his head ordered to be sent .to that city; but so great was his popularity; that the sheriffs of London had much difficulty in conveying it, " as unneth any persones durst nor wolde take upon hem the caridge,"2 for doubt of their lives. The Duke of Suffolk was taken oft' Dover on 2nd May, and killed. Lord Say, who lived at Knole, was lord-lieutenant, his son-in-law, William Crowmer, was sheriff, and the threats they held out against the " commons of Kent" brought matters to a crisis. The repetition of names in several distinct pardons may show that the lists were hurriedly sent in: but as the constables of some of the hundreds are twice entered on the 1·011, and in some instances the names differ, it may be, as I have before suggested, that the pardons are for the separate risings: the one for the original adyance to Black.heath, and the other for the second and more formidable advance after the affray at Sevenoaks. 1 See a.nte, p. 257. 2 See ante, p. 250.
